Welcome to on-call for Strandmap, our dependency graph visualizer. Quick notes: renders come from the Weftline worker pool. If graphs stall, check pool saturation first — it's the cause 90% of the time. Cyclic-dependency warnings are cosmetic; don't page anyone for those. Full graph rebuilds take ~20 minutes and block incremental updates, so never trigger one during business hours without a ticket. Escalate anything involving corrupted edge caches. Runbook, dashboards, and escalation order are all on our internal page.

wiki page, baguf-kahap: https://confluence.tolvaqsys.internal/browse/display/projects/8d5f528f

### Step 6: Recalibrate Drift Compensation

The Verdantia greenhouse controller accumulates humidity sensor drift of roughly 0.4% per week under the old firmware. After flashing build 5.2, the drift compensation model changes from linear to piecewise, so the previous correction coefficients are invalid and must be replaced before the controller resumes automatic venting. Do not restore the old calibration file; the schema is incompatible. Once the controller reboots into maintenance mode, apply the settings below.

config for tagaf-bawif:
[norok]
host = norok.ordinworks.local
user = norok_svc
database = norok_prod

## Recovering the Pellwick Partner Drop

If a partner says they're locked out of the Pellwick SFTP drop, don't panic — it happens weekly. First confirm their feed name and last successful upload. Then reset access from the Harbormarch console. When the console asks for it, enter the recovery passphrase shown below:

vault phrase of hawif-kahif = quenys-ralok-keliel-julox-oliwyn-briix

As a plugin author, confirm your integration handles the new structured payload: status, environment, and rollout percentage are now separate fields rather than a single message string. Bots parsing the old free-text format will silently show stale statuses, so update matchers and test against the sandbox channel on Corvane staging. Announcements for canceled rollouts now fire a distinct event — subscribe to it explicitly. Record the build you validated against using the token that appears below.

session token of taguf-fafop = htk14_d9cbf74e1cdbce